Which consulting companies sponsor TN visas in New Hampshire?
National firms with New Hampshire offices, including Deloitte, Accenture, and Booz Allen Hamilton, have histories of TN visa sponsorship for consulting roles. Regional IT consultancies and professional services firms supporting the state's defense contractors and healthcare systems also sponsor TN workers. Sponsorship willingness varies by firm and role, so confirming directly with each employer's recruiting or HR team is the most reliable approach.

What types of consulting roles typically qualify for TN sponsorship?
TN visa eligibility for consulting roles requires the position to fall under the Management Consultant category defined in the USMCA treaty. Qualifying roles typically involve advisory work requiring a bachelor's degree or higher in a relevant field, such as management consulting, IT strategy, financial consulting, or systems consulting. General staffing or contracting roles without a clear consultative function may not meet the TN Management Consultant criteria.

Are there state-specific considerations for TN sponsorship in New Hampshire's consulting sector?
New Hampshire has no state income tax on wages, which is a practical consideration when evaluating consulting offers and comparing compensation across states. For the TN visa itself, state-level rules do not apply since TN sponsorship is a federal process handled at the port of entry or through USCIS. However, consulting roles involving New Hampshire state government clients may require additional background checks or security clearances regardless of visa status.
